The College of Education offers ProTeach teacher preparation majors and the non-teaching Education Sciences major. ProTeach has a formal process of selective admission to our upper-division teacher education program as a student transitions into the junior year. Prior to candidacy, EduGator Central is the primary advising contact for ProTeach students. After ProTeach admission, a faculty advisor is assigned to each student, and EduGator Central becomes a secondary advising contact. For Education Sciences major, EduGator Central is the primary advising office throughout the bachelor’s degree. EduGator Central also provides advising to education minors and general teacher certification advising for non-ED students.

First-year engineering students in Aerospace Engineering (ASE), Chemical Engineering (CHE), Computer Science (CSE), Digital Arts & Sciences (DAS), Exploratory Engineering, Industrial & Systems Engineering (ISE), and Mechanical Engineering (ME) are advised in the College’s Undergraduate Student Affairs office in 204 Weil Hall. First-year students are beginning students (not transfer students) admitted in summer B or fall, regardless of number of credit hours. All other engineering students are advised by their respective departments. All engineering majors are required to see an academic advisor at least once each semester.

Individualized advising, coaching, and scholar development are among the most important benefits of being a member of the University of Florida Honors Program.
Our advisors seek to support students in the exploration and development of educational and career goals while promoting responsibility in the decision-making process. We encourage students to meet with honors advisors regularly to develop a comprehensive plan for identifying and procuring academic and enrichment opportunities.
Students may call the office to make an appointment for advising or coaching, or stop by during express advising hours with quick questions.
In addition, students from across the university can meet with our external fellowships coordinator to discuss nationally-competitive awards applications such as Fulbright, Rhodes, and Truman. See http://www.honors.ufl.edu/current/prestigious-fellowships/ for more information.
